Output ee66ae1a1302b2edf23e42bb3eb61bf711664a69eedf1f457299cb8fc3c56a00:1

value
73443242
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4eef1921448df171df70d2505466559985dfbe76 OP_EQUALVERIFY OP_CHECKSIG
address
18CN8o5W3PysW4U7KodHJvYp2FTQJoVBVK
transaction
ee66ae1a1302b2edf23e42bb3eb61bf711664a69eedf1f457299cb8fc3c56a00
confirmations
421997
spent
true